Transaction 221baa1fc976dd0f11484286c7bf30a95c99db5ef411722dd7387efa140d011d
1 Input
1 Output
-
221baa1fc976dd0f11484286c7bf30a95c99db5ef411722dd7387efa140d011d:0
- value
- 981422
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 846b33d8f376ab7c5a4b0db7e0b8716aae4d3a81 OP_EQUAL
- address
- 3DmBYRkxddEfqpdWrgNGCdZ8P4M6Vuvjki